Recent data shows that the pharmaceutical sector accounts for approximately 40% of the total organic catalysts market, with a significant increase in the use of biocatalysts for drug manufacturing. For instance, the use of enzyme-based catalysts has improved reaction specificity and reduced the environmental impact by minimizing waste. This shift can be attributed to heightened regulatory scrutiny on chemical processes, which has led companies to seek greener alternatives. Additionally, the global push towards achieving net-zero emissions by 2050 is expected to further accelerate the adoption of organic catalysts, with an estimated 25% increase in demand for such solutions over the next decade.
